Pineapple Black Bean Salsa
- 1 can (16 0z. Can) Black Beans, Drained And Rinsed
- 3 Tablespoons Lime Juice
- 1/2 cups Red Onion, Chopped
- 13 cups Cilantro, Minced
- 1 can (20 Oz. Can) Pineapple, Chunks
- 1 whole Jalapeno
- 1/2 teaspoons Sea Salt
- 1/2 teaspoons Pepper
- In a medium bowl, add rinsed and drained black beans.
- Pour lime juice over the beans and coat evenly.
- Add in chopped red onion.
- Add cilantro to the bowl as well.
- Take the pineapple and chop into smaller pieces (chunk size is too large for salsa); add to the bowl.
- Slice open the jalapeno, removing the seeds and white pith on the inside.
- Mince into small pieces and add to the bowl of salsa.
- Dash with salt and pepper.
- Mix the entire contents of the bowl throughly, cover and refrigerate until cold.
- Serve with tortilla chips, on top of grilled chicken.
